Prime ERP Characteristics for the Engineering Industry
The engineering sector demands specific ERP solutions to manage its complex projects. Superior ERP packages offer a range of essential features. These typically include construction management, enabling efficient coordination and staff allocation. Bill of supplies management is a different key aspect, delivering reliable cost tracking. Design data handling is also increasingly important, assisting integrated workflows. Repair management capabilities confirm asset operation and reduce downtime. Finally, robust reporting and analytics functionality empower technicians to make well-reasoned choices .
- Project Management
- Bill of Supplies Management
- Product Data Handling
- Maintenance Supervision
- Reporting & Insights
